İlaçlarla ilişkili çene osteonekrozu (MRONJ)’nda güncel tedavi yaklaşımları. Literatürün gözden geçirilmesi

Bifosfonatların, antirezorptif ilaçların ve antianjiojenik ilaçların etkisiyle çenelerde görülen osteonekrozlar tıp ve özellikle diş hekimliği alanında ciddi sorunlara yol açmaktadır. Bu ilaçları kullanan hastalarda kemik açığa çıkabilir veya mukoza bütünlüğü sağlam kalıp etkilenen kemik dokusu sağlıklı mukozanın altında olabilir. Bu derlemenin amacı MRONJ hakkında genel bilgi sağlamak; uygulanan güncel tedavi yöntemlerinin derlemesi ve daha yenilikçi bir tedavi yöntemi olan kök hücre tedavisinin incelenmesidir. Bu kapsamda yapılan literatür incelemesi sonucu farklı yöntemler yayında özetlenerek okuyuculara sunulmuştur. Anahtar Kelimeler: MRONJ, kök hücre, tedavi
